The government after due examination of the issue amended the Legal Metrology Rules, 2011, Thomas added.
The new regulation will be applicable for 19 commodities including baby food, biscuits, weaning food, bread, butter, tea, coffee, cereals, pulses, milk powder, salt, edible oils, rice and wheat flour, aerated soft drink, drinking water, cement and paints.
